How 3 Card Poker Works
3 card poker is a simplified version of poker where each player is dealt just three cards, and the aim is to beat the dealer’s hand. The game is easy to learn, making it accessible for beginners while still offering enough depth for experienced gamblers.
The typical round unfolds as follows:
- Players place an ante bet to join the round. Some tables also allow a pair plus side bet for additional winning opportunities.
- Both the player and the dealer receive three cards each, dealt face down.
- After reviewing their cards, the player can either fold (forfeit the ante bet) or place a play bet equal to the ante to continue.
- The dealer reveals their hand. To qualify, the dealer must have at least a Queen-high. If the dealer doesn’t qualify, the ante bet pays out even money, and the play bet is returned.
- If the dealer qualifies, hands are compared. If the player’s hand is higher, both bets pay even money. If the dealer wins, the player loses both bets.
- Pair plus bets pay according to the paytable if the player’s hand contains a pair or better, regardless of the dealer’s hand.
This streamlined structure ensures that each round is quick, helping to maintain a lively pace and constant engagement.

Game Selection and Variations
While 3 card poker follows a standard format, you may encounter slight rule variations or side bets depending on the casino. Some platforms offer multiple versions, such as:
- Standard 3 Card Poker: The classic game with ante/play and pair plus bets.
- Live Dealer 3 Card Poker: Streamed in real-time with professional dealers and interactive features.
- Six Card Bonus: A side bet where your three cards and the dealer’s three are combined to form the best possible five-card poker hand.
Exploring different versions can keep the experience fresh and help you find the table that best suits your playing style.
Betting Strategy and Tips
Although 3 card poker is largely a game of chance, employing basic strategy can improve your odds. The most widely accepted approach is to make the play bet whenever your hand is Queen-6-4 or better, and fold with weaker hands. This minimizes the house edge and ensures you’re making mathematically sound decisions.
